First part of docs have been added via recent PRs (thx to @Thorsten-Sick ) and direct commits: Now several explanation switches on the CLI can be used to list these (basic still) explanations:
-explain-model-macros
Detailed explanation of all the model macros
-explain-risk-rules
Detailed explanation of all the risk rules
-explain-types
Detailed explanation of all the types
... each of them returning the details in the console then.
